首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ux vi怎么使用

vi(或vimvi的增强版本)是Linux系统中常用的文本编辑器。以下是一些基础的使用方法:

基础概念

vi是一个基于命令行的文本编辑器,它有三种主要模式:正常模式(Normal mode)、插入模式(Insert mode)和可视模式(Visual mode)。

相关优势

  • 轻量级且功能强大。
  • 在大多数Linux发行版中都预装。
  • 支持丰富的命令和快捷键,提高编辑效率。

类型

主要有两种类型:vivimvimvi的增强版本,提供了更多的功能和更好的用户体验。

应用场景

适用于需要高效文本编辑的场合,尤其是在服务器管理和远程编辑文件时。

使用方法

  1. 启动vivim
  2. 启动vivim
  3. 正常模式:启动后默认进入正常模式,可以在此模式下移动光标、删除文本、复制粘贴等。
  4. 插入模式:按i进入插入模式,此时可以输入文本。按Esc返回正常模式。
  5. 可视模式:按v进入可视模式,可以选择文本块进行复制、删除等操作。
  6. 基本命令
    • hjkl:移动光标(左、下、上、右)。
    • x:删除当前字符。
    • dd:删除当前行。
    • yy:复制当前行。
    • p:粘贴。
    • /pattern:搜索文本。
    • :wq:保存并退出。
    • :q!:不保存并退出。
  • 高级功能vim提供了更多高级功能,如多窗口编辑、宏录制等。

常见问题及解决方法

  1. 无法进入插入模式:确保按下了i键,而不是其他键。
  2. 误删除文本:可以使用u命令撤销上一步操作。
  3. 找不到保存和退出的命令:在正常模式下输入:wq保存并退出,或输入:q!不保存并退出。
  4. 搜索不到文本:确保搜索模式正确(区分大小写),或使用\c忽略大小写进行搜索。

示例代码

假设我们要编辑一个名为example.txt的文件,并在其中添加一行文本:

代码语言:txt
复制
vi example.txt

进入文件后,按i进入插入模式,在光标位置输入文本,然后按Esc返回正常模式。接着输入:wq保存并退出。

若需要删除某行文本,可以将光标移动到该行,然后输入dd删除该行。

总之,vi(或vim)是一个功能强大且高效的文本编辑器,掌握其基本使用方法对于Linux用户来说是非常重要的。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券